Management Meeting Minutes — Revised Commission Scheme

Attendees: branch managers, plus Rellan from Finance.

Quick recap: the new scheme for Torvik Supply kicks in next quarter. Base commission drops to 3%, but accelerators start earlier, at 110% of target. Renewals now count at half weight — yes, we heard the groans. Rellan walked through worked examples; copies are in the shared folder. Questions go to your regional lead by Friday. The confidential planning note follows below.

management briefing: Headcount on the Belix team goes from 60 to 93 by the end of November. Gross margin on Belix came in at 23 percent against a plan of 47 percent.

Welcome to on-call for Quillpress! Our markdown pipeline takes raw posts, runs them through the Fernwick sanitizer, then hands off to the renderer pods. If rendering stalls, restart the sanitizer first — nine times out of ten that clears it. Redeploys of the renderer must be signed, so you'll need the key below.

rollout seal: bky6_JvQ1aN

Welcome, plugin folks! Snapgrove (our UI snapshot-testing service) runs in three environments: sandbox, staging, and prod. Sandbox is where your plugin should live until it stops mangling baselines — it resets nightly, so don't store anything precious there. Staging mirrors prod's renderer versions but with looser rate limits, which makes it great for diff-heavy test suites. Prod is invite-only for plugins; ping the platform crew when you're ready. Each environment reads its own config bundle, and sandbox currently ships with these values:

config for yadup-yahop:
OLIAX_LOG_LEVEL=error
OLIAX_METRICS_HOST=metrics.oliax.qirvanlabs.internal
OLIAX_POOL_SIZE=32